Neighbors helping Neighbors

Do you have a skill or a service that would benefit a senior in need? We are looking to compile a listing of Niantic & East Lyme residents ready and available to assist seniors with odd jobs, grass mowing, raking, dump runs, shoveling / plowing, etc… If you would like to add your name to our listing please contact us. Please note we are not looking for contractors. We are looking to put together a “neighbors helping neighbors” listing with reduced pricing or free of charge services for seniors in our community. Reliable teens or retirees welcome!

MUNICIPAL MEDICAL TRANSPORTATION 2021-2022

The Dial-a-Ride Medical Transportation and Caregiver Mileage reimbursement program started their new fiscal year on July 1, 2021 and runs until June 30, 2022. Residents who are 60+ or persons with disabilities are eligible  for the service.  A one-page application is required in order to register. If you have already registered for the program, you do not need to complete a new registration form.

Registered participants who cannot have their needs met by existing services will be provided a limited number of one-way trips per grant year (36) or as the grant dollars allow.

For further information or for an application, please contact the Senior Center office.

 

Thursday, October 7th at 1:00pm- COIN COLLECTOR PRESENTATION

COIN COLLECTOR PRESENTATION WITH BLAIR SOUCY –AMERICAN COIN PICKER

Blair has been collecting coins for over 50 years and is a professional coin dealer. He is also is  the President of the Litchfield County Coin Club.  Blair’s program talks about the state of coin collecting today, the US Mint and its products, the gold and silver bullion market and provides a general overview of coin and currency collecting.

You are encouraged to bring any coins/currency for Blair to look at to give you an idea of value and rarity. There will be plenty of time for questions.
